Biography

Rutgers-Camden’s top golfer, Patrick DeMareo has earned a pair of All-Conference First Team honors on the links, has been named to a pair of All-Conference Sportsmanship Teams and has captured numerous academic honors. In 32 rounds at Rutgers-Camden, he has averaged 77.6 during his career, while winning or tying for medalist honors on six occasions.
 
During the 2023 spring semester, DeMareo showcased his talents in another sport when he joined the men’s tennis team late in the semester. Between Rutgers-Camden’s affiliations for golf and tennis, DeMareo captured academic honors in two different conferences during the 2022-23 scholastic year, while also adding academic honors from the Philadelphia-area Sports Information Directors Association.
 
Academics: PhillySIDA Academic All-Area Golf Team for the 2022-23 scholastic year…United East Senior Scholar Athlete Award for 2022-23 scholastic year…United East Conference Scholar Athlete for the 2022-23 scholastic year…New Jersey Athletic Conference Academic Honorable Mention for 2022-23 scholastic year…North Eastern Athletic Conference Scholar-Athlete for the 2020-21 scholastic year…Member of the Rutgers-Camden Athletic Director’s Honor Roll for the 2019 Fall, 2020 Spring, 2020 Fall, 2021 Spring, 2021 Fall, 2022 Spring, 2022 Fall and 2023 Spring semesters…Dean’s List student…One of only 26 athletes on the 119-member 2022 Spring AD Honor Roll to post a 4.0 GPA.
 
Tennis Spring 2023: Played in four singles matches and three doubles matches with the tennis team…Posted a 2-2 record in singles (0-1 at second and sixth singles, 2-0 at fifth singles)…Went 0-3 in doubles (0-1 at first doubles and 0-2 at third doubles)…After making his tennis debut against the powerful College of New Jersey (April 12) and losing at sixth singles (0-6, 0-6) and at third doubles (0-8 with Sean Boen), earned his first collegiate victory against Elizabethtown (April 16) with a 6-1, 6-1 win at fifth singles…In a match at King’s College (April 16), played second singles, losing 2-6, 1-6, and lost 2-8 at first doubles with Edward McWilliams Jr…Closed the season at Cairn University (April 22) with a 6-0, 6-1 win at fifth singles and a 4-8 loss at third doubles, teaming with Yianni Paxinos.
 
Spring 2023: United East First Team…United East All-Sportsmanship Team…United East Conference Golfer of the Week (April 18)…Named the team’s Most Valuable Player…Team co-captain…Averaged a team-leading 75.0 in eight rounds during the spring semester while leading the team at all six invitationals, including a pair of two-round events…Opened the spring carding a 74 to tie for second out of 90 golfers at the Lebanon Valley Invitational (March 27)…Finished second of 26 at the RU-Camden Scarlet Raptor Spring Invitational (April 3) with a 76…Shot a two-day total of 79-76—155 to tie for ninth of 59 at the Swarthmore DuPont Invitational (April 10-11)…Tied for seventh of 65 golfers with a round of 73 at the F&M Spring Invitational (April 17)…Earned first team all-conference honors, finishing fourth of 44 golfers by shooting a 75-73—148 score at the United East Conference Championships (April 29)…Finished the season as the medalist at the Roadrunner Classic (May 8), carding a 74 in a field of 24 golfers.
 
Fall 2022: Led the Scarlet Raptors at all four invitationals, averaging 77.3 for the fall semester…Finished second of 36 golfers at the United East Preview (Sept. 27), shooting a 72…Carded a 78 to earn medalist honors out of 12 golfers in a dual match against Stockton (Oct. 10)…Shot a 77 and tied for 27th of 58 golfers at the F&M Fall Invitational (Oct. 17)…Tied for 7th of 26 on a raw day at the RU-Camden Scarlet Raptor Fall Invitational (Oct. 24) with a round of 82.
 
Spring 2022: United East First Team…United East All-Sportsmanship Team…Rutgers-Camden’s top golfer, averaging 77.2 over six spring rounds…Tied for second place at the two-day United East Championship (April 23-24), shooting a two-day total of 74-80—154 to place one stroke behind the medalist…That performance earned him honors on April 25 as Rutgers-Camden’s Raptor of the Week…Tied for medalist honors out of 18 golfers at the Penn State-Abington Invitational (April 11) with a 4-over par 75…Finished third of 18 at the Stockton Invitational (March 23) with a 3-over par 74…Tied for eighth of 46 with a 77 at the Stevenson Spring Invitational (April 4)…Carded an 83 to tie for 5th of 75 at the Franklin & Marshall Invitational (April 18).
 
Fall 2021: Led the Scarlet Raptors with a 79.3 average during his four invitationals…Started the season with a semester-best round of 73, earning medalist honors out of 14 golfers at the Stockton Invitational (Sept. 21)…That performance marked the third time in his career he notched medalist honors…Led the Raptors with a round of 80 at the United East Preview (Oct. 4, tying for fourth of 19 golfers) and the Franklin & Marshall Invitational (Oct. 18, tying for 50th of 74 with an 82)…Shot a round of 83 to finish second on the team and tie for 11th of 42 at the semester-ending RU-Camden Scarlet Raptor Fall Invitational (Oct. 25).
 
Spring 2021: North Eastern Athletic Conference Second Team…NEAC Rookie of the Year…NEAC Scholar-Athlete…Tied for medalist honors out of 16 golfers, carding an 83 at the season-opening Stockton Invitational (March 31)…Finished second on the team and 10th of 25 overall by carding a round of 84 at the RU-Camden Scarlet Raptor Spring Golf Invitational (April 5)…Placed second on the team and tied for fifth of 31 at the NEAC Preview Tournament (April 14), shooting a 76…Earned his NEAC Second Team and Rookie of the Year honors at the NEAC Championships (April 24-25), tying for second on the team and tying for sixth of 29 by shooting a two-day total of 80-78—158…Closed the season as the medalist (out of 22 golfers) with a round of 72 at the RCSJ-Gloucester Invitational (April 26).
 
Fall 2020: Season cancelled due to the COVID-19 pandemic.
 
Spring 2020: Season cancelled due to the COVID-19 pandemic.
 
Fall 2019:  Competed with the Raptors’ A Team in all four fall invitationals, averaging 79.8 while placing second or third each time out…Finished third on the team and third of 18 overall with a round of 82 at the Stockton Invitational (Oct. 2)…Placed second on the team and second overall out of 17 golfers at the RU-Camden Scarlet Raptor Fall Golf Invitational (Oct. 14), shooting a 77…Finished second on the Raptors and tied for fourth of 30 at the New Jersey Cup (Oct. 24), shooting an 80…Shot another 80 at the Arcadia Knights Invitational (Oct. 28), tying for second on the Raptors and tying for 20th of 49 overall.
 
High School: Captured eight varsity letters at West Deptford High School, while participating in soccer, winter track, spring track and golf…Four-time All-Conference First Team golfer for Coach John Cobb...Holds two school track records…Graduated in 2019.
 
Personal: Born January 30, 2001…Last name pronounced De-Mar-e-o…Nicknamed “Pshmoney”…Hobbies and interests include ping pong, running, soccer, watching the weather, hanging out with family and friends, eating and supporting Philadelphia sports teams…Business major at Rutgers-Camden…Patrick is the son of Paul and Donna DeMareo of West Deptford.
